Creamy Nutella Brownies Recipe
Introduction
These Nutella brownies are a quick and delicious treat for any chocolate lover. With just a few simple ingredients, you can enjoy rich, fudgy brownies that are perfect for snacking or dessert.

Ingredients
- 1 cup Nutella
- 2 large eggs
- 1/2 cup all-purpose flour
Instructions
- Step 1: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C). In a mixing bowl, combine the Nutella, eggs, and flour until you have a smooth batter.
- Step 2: Pour the batter into a greased or parchment-lined baking pan. Bake for 20 to 25 minutes, or until the brownies are set but still fudgy in the center. Allow to cool before cutting.
Tips & Variations
- For extra texture, fold in chopped nuts or chocolate chips before baking.
- Use gluten-free flour if you want a gluten-free version.
- If you prefer cakier brownies, add an additional egg.
Storage
Store the brownies in an airtight container at room temperature for up to 3 days. For longer storage, refrigerate for up to a week or freeze for up to 2 months. Reheat gently in the microwave for a few seconds to soften.

FAQs
Can I use a substitute for Nutella?
Yes, you can substitute Nutella with any chocolate-hazelnut spread or even peanut butter, but the flavor and texture will vary slightly.
Do I need to grease the pan?
Yes, greasing the pan or lining it with parchment paper prevents sticking and makes it easier to remove the brownies once baked.

Ingredients
Nutella Brownie Ingredients
- 1 cup Nutella
- 2 large eggs
- 1/2 cup all-purpose flour
Instructions
- Prepare the Batter: In a medium bowl, combine 1 cup of Nutella, 2 large eggs, and 1/2 cup of all-purpose flour. Stir well until the mixture is smooth and fully combined, forming a thick batter.
- Preheat the Oven: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) to ensure even baking.
- Bake the Brownies: Lightly grease an 8×8-inch baking pan or line it with parchment paper. Pour the batter into the pan and spread it evenly. Bake in the preheated oven for 20-25 minutes, or until the edges are set and a toothpick inserted in the center comes out with a few moist crumbs.
- Cool and Serve: Remove the pan from the oven and let the brownies cool completely in the pan on a wire rack. Once cooled, cut into squares and serve.
Notes
- You can add chopped nuts for extra crunch.
- For a fudgier texture, slightly reduce the baking time.
- Store brownies in an airtight container at room temperature for up to 3 days.
- Use parchment paper in the pan for easy removal and cleaner cuts.
